Small neighborhood near Clark University and Canal District
Mostly housing college students and renters, Beacon Brightly is a small neighborhood near downtown Worcester with a large concentration of the city's signature triple-decker houses. “Worcester is known for the triple-decker,” says Brian Allen, a Rubric Commercial sales associate specializing in selling multifamily properties throughout the city. “It’s a multifamily home with three flats stacked on top of each other.” In addition to having an iconic Worcester streetscape, this walkable neighborhood is near University Park, Clark University and the Canal District, providing access to some of the city's most popular areas.

Community meetings twice a month
The Main South Community Development Corp. oversees the neighborhood, meeting twice a month. The Main South Beacon Brightly Association Meeting occurs the second Thursday of every month, focusing on garnering neighborhood resources, organizing events, beautification projects and coordinating with city officials. On the third Wednesday of each month, the Kilby-Gardner-Hammond Community Meeting happens, and residents discuss points of interest with city representatives.
Worcester's signature triple-deckers
“It’s mostly renters,” Allen says of Beacon Brightly. “It’s mostly made up of multifamily homes built between 1890 and 1920.” Triple-decker properties and Victorian-style multifamily homes line the community’s cracked roads. Sidewalks travel up and down the neighborhood’s hills, and a few trees dot urban lots. While prices depend on size, age and condition, investors looking to purchase a multifamily property in the neighborhood can find one for between $560,000 and $1.17 million. A few Colonial Revival or Second Empire single-family homes are sprinkled in, too, with prices ranging from about $135,000 to $312,000.

Hanging out at University Park
University Park is in the neighborhood’s southern portion. With Crystal Lake at its center, the 14-acre outdoor space is sometimes called Crystal Park by locals. Paddle and toy boats cruise through the water, and when it freezes, ice skaters glide across the surface. Walking trails surround the lake, there’s a playground in the park where kids can run around and players compete on the two basketball courts and a tennis court. The Boys and Girls Club of Worcester is in the neighborhood and provides a place for kids to hang out after school, bringing arts programs, tutoring, sports, mentorships and more to the area’s children. About a mile from the neighborhood, Coes Reservoir is a place to fish for largemouth bass or trout, stroll beside the water or let kids enjoy the state-of-the-art playground.

Worcester Public Schools and Clark University
Beacon Brightly is served by Worcester Public Schools’ South Quadrant. Chandler Middle School, which gets a C-minus from Niche, has kindergarten through sixth grade. For seventh to 12th grades, students can attend University Park Campus School, which gets a B-plus from Niche and offers about 30 Advanced Placement courses, as well as dual enrollment and early college programs. Clark University, a private research school with an undergraduate enrollment of about 2,300 students, is just outside the neighborhood.

Latin American eats on Main Street
There’s a large concentration of Latin American restaurants in the neighborhood. Maria’s Kitchen serves Dominican fare, and visitors to Raices Restaurant dine on Puerto Rican food while seated at rustic wooden tables. Main Taqueria is the neighborhood’s go-to Mexican restaurant. Gala Foods Supermarket sells Latin American groceries, while Price Rite Marketplace is just outside Beacon Brightly. The neighborhood is also next to the Canal District, one of the city’s main shopping, dining and entertainment destinations. For medical services, Saint Vincent Hospital is about 2 miles north.

Getting around Beacon Brightly
Worcester Regional Transit Authority buses run along some roads, leading throughout the city. Interstate 290 also travels through Beacon Brightly, heading south toward Auburn and northeast toward Marlborough. Boston is about 50 miles east, and it can be reached via Interstate 90, which has an entrance in the southern part of Worcester. The city’s Union Station also has trains to the state capital, with stops in towns along the way. For air travel, the Worcester Regional Airport is about 5 miles northwest, while Boston Logan International Airport is about 50 miles to the east.
